Transaction 46fc36187f0d3c108d12c8fdda16dd64d59f9f385d2426ba04fafd681a5cce17

block
23d16267a42389d55f90a72f35b9f80e0e6e031bc34c3d3ecc8c81f5078c03f8

1 Input

23 Outputs